The density is defined as the mass of a compound in a determined volume.
Based on Archimedes' law, the volume of the piece of metal is the difference between the volume of the water + the inmersed piece - the original volume of water. That is:
<em>Volume of the metal:</em>
257.5mL - 229.0mL = 28.5mL
As the mass of the metal is 267.0g; its density is:
<em>Density:</em>
267.0g / 28.5mL =
<h3>9.368g/mL</h3>
Answer: The force that acts against your pushing force is called friction. is a force that resists the motion between two surfaces in contact. When you try to slide two surfaces across each other, the force of friction resists the sliding motion.
